fagus grandifolia

 

Definitions from WordNet

Noun fagus grandifolia has 1 sense
  1. American beech, white beech, red beech, Fagus grandifolia, Fagus americana - North American forest tree with light green leaves and edible nuts
    --1 is a kind of beech, beech tree
    --1 is a member of Fagus, genus Fagus

Fagus grandifolia

Definition:

Fagus grandifolia, commonly known as the American beech, is a species of tree native to eastern North America. It is characterized by its smooth gray bark, alternate simple leaves, and beech nuts enclosed in prickly burrs. The American beech is a popular tree for landscaping and its wood is highly valued in the furniture industry.
